Gestión de memoria

Solo disponible en BuenasTareas
  • Páginas : 9 (2062 palabras )
  • Descarga(s) : 0
  • Publicado : 27 de enero de 2012
Leer documento completo
Vista previa del texto
REPÚBLICA BOLIVARIANA DE VENEZUELA.
MINISTERIO DE PODER POPULAR PARA LA DEFENSA.
UNIVERSIDAD NACIONAL EXPERIMENTAL POLITÉCNICA
DE LA FUERZA ARMADA BOLIVARIANA.
U.N.E.F.A.B.
NÚCLEO ANZOÁTEGUI.
SEDE: SAN TOMÉ.
CÁTEDRA: SISTEMAS OPERATIVOS.

INGENIERÍA DE SISTEMAS.

JULIO DEL 2011.

ÍNDICE

Tabla de contenido
INTRODUCCIÓN 3
GESTIÓN DE MEMORIA 4
REQUISITOS DE LA GESTIÓN DEMEMORIA 4
Propone cinco requisitos: 4
Reubicación 4
Protección 4
Compartición 4
Organización lógica 4
Organización física. 4
REUBICACIÓN 4
PROTECCIÓN 5
COMPARTICIÓN 5
ORGANIZACIÓN FÍSICA 6
PARTICIPACIÓN FIJA 7
Ejemplo de partición estática de una memoria de 4Mb 7
PARTICIONES VARIABLES 8
PAGINACIÓN 8
PAGINACIÓN SIMPLE 8
SEGMENTACIÓN SIMPLE 9
QUE ES LA MEMORIA VIRTUAL 10BIBLIOGRAFIA 12

INTRODUCCIÓN

Los distintos tipos de computadores existentes desde su evolución, han avanzado no solo en cuanto a frecuencia o potencia de procesado de información, sino en capacidades de almacenamiento y gestión para procesos de diversa índole, incluyendo aquellos que ameriten grandes cantidades de memoria.
Según sea el caso, el proceso o la actividad del computador, serásu disponibilidad o exigencias en cuanto al uso de memoria. También se reservan o distribuyen la disponibilidad de memoria para actividades distintas según la prioridad del computador. Esto es lo que se conoce como “Gestión de Memoria”.
En este estudio, se analiza el concepto de Gestión de Memoria que realiza un computador y su distribución según el sistema operativo y otros procesos que realice.Además se analizan conceptos relacionados, al mismo tiempo que se muestran requisitos de hardware y se enfoca cada componente físico como elemento que interviene en el proceso de gestión de memoria para ciertas actividades.

GESTIÓN DE MEMORIA
Se denomina gestión de memoria al proceso de gestión de la memoria de un dispositivo informático. Aquí se asignan secciones de memoria a los programasque las solicitan, al mismo tiempo que se liberan las secciones de memoria que ya no son utilizadas para su disposición a otros programas.
En un proceso de gestión de memoria, existen dos divisiones: una destinada al sistema operativo y otra al programa en ejecución actual En un sistema multiprogramado, la parte de “usuario de la memoria” debe subdividirse aún más para hacer sitio a variosprocesos.
REQUISITOS DE LA GESTIÓN DE MEMORIA
 Al analizar un estudio de los diversos mecanismos y políticas relacionadas con la gestión de memoria, vale la pena tener en mente los requisitos que se intentan satisfacer:
Propone cinco requisitos:
* Reubicación
* Protección
* Compartición
* Organización lógica
* Organización física. 
* Reubicación
REUBICACIÓN
En un sistemamultiprogramado, la memoria está normalmente compartida por varios procesos. En general el programador no puede conocer por adelantado que otros programas residirán en memoria en el momento de la ejecución del programa. Además, se busca poder cargar y descargar los procesos activos en la memoria principal para agilizar el uso del procesador, manteniendo una gran reserva de procesos listos paraejecutar.   

PROTECCIÓN
Cada proceso debe protegerse contra interferencias no deseadas de otros procesos. De tal manera, el código de un proceso no puede hacer referencia a posiciones de memoria de otros procesos, con fines de lectura o escritura, sin antes tener un permiso. Por tanto, todas las referencias a memoria generadas por un proceso deben comprobarse durante la ejecución para asegurar quesólo hacen referencia al espacio de memoria que respaldan la reubicación; también forman parte básica del cumplimiento de las necesidades de protección.
COMPARTICIÓN
Indica la flexibilidad para permitir el acceso de varios procesos a la misma zona de memoria principal. Por ejemplo, si una serie de procesos están ejecutando el mismo programa, resultaría beneficioso permitir a cada proceso que...
tracking img